Default HELP LT80 starter problems

After putting in new top end the bike started right up. But after a couple times starting the starter went out.

It would make a whinning noise but not start.

got a new starter and it started right up but same thing happened after a day of use the new starter starts making the same noise but not starting the engine.

Anyone have any ideas? It's driving me nuts trying to figure out why we've gone thru two starters this fast.

Changing the starter really isn't that bad. Undo the bolt connecting the frame. Get a bar and pry the engine up and you can get the the starter bolts a lot easier.

If you stand the quad up its a whole lot easier to get to the starter too.
